Just-in-time access to infrastructure is powered by one of Teleport's most useful features: Access Requests. A Teleport Access Request is a self-initiated request on the behalf of a user to elevate their access temporarily. After receiving approval for the Access Request, the user's short-lived certificates are updated to their approved temporary roles.

A Teleport Slack plugin can be used to DM users or post to a private channel to approve a request. 

The dockerizing example is reusable for any of the Access Request plugins, and is deployable to Docker, Docker-Compose, and Kubernetes environments. The method also follows the Docker approach for the Teleport Dockerfile. We hope this makes integrating just-in-time access requests into your DevOps workflow much easier.
